If anyone wants to add my Canadian themed interior here is the 'meat' from an email I sent to Tim....

Regarding the Canadian themed interior for the Epic, I did that as part of my fictional Canadian Forces SAR paint (the yellow/red one) and it does not exist as a standalone download like the USCG one (that was done to change the interior of Sean Doran's USCG paint). If you really want my interior the best thing I can suggest is that you download my SAR paint from here.....

http://www.sim-outhouse.com/index.php?lloc=downloads&loc=downloads&page=info&FileID=13022#picture

(BTW that DL does work as I just tested it)

.....and then copy and paste the following files from my SAR texture folder into 'Bushpilot's' Canadian CG texture folder:

Epic_Accessories_T.dds (this file is optional as it has the yellow/red luggage)
Epic_InstPanelLH_L.dds
Epic_InstPanelLH_T.dds
Epic_InstPanelRH_L.dds
Epic_InstPanelRH_T.dds
Epic_Interior2_T.dds
Epic_Interior3_t.dds
Epic_Interior_t.dds
PantsMale.dds
ShirtMale.dds
texture.cfg (this file is only needed if it doesn't already exist in the new Canadian CG texture folder)

You should then have my interior in 'Bushpilot's' repaint.
